Roadside Kansas
Rex C. Buchanan
A guide to the geology, natural resources, landmarks, and landscapes of Kansas along nine of the Sunflower State's major highways. Covering more than 2,600 miles, and featuring more than 100 photographs, drawings, and maps, it provides the descriptions of contemporary and historical features to be seen across Kansas.
